Output 2666985b90bcfaec89af5d289aaa8dc5e5d68b59d72402bac35f2fc062b9d415:5

value
695406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 706422341d2e764be76fa6177bf415939547cfa4 OP_EQUALVERIFY OP_CHECKSIG
address
1BFGdtd6jDb8XK9uymwAAWEavud3qSw2oy
transaction
2666985b90bcfaec89af5d289aaa8dc5e5d68b59d72402bac35f2fc062b9d415
confirmations
307123
spent
true